First up, our search on MaxQuest resulted in several red flags. We noticed a distinct lack of information about the brand online, including licensing, regulation, the use of RNGs, and so on. We also found that the platform has been flagged as potentially malicious by a third-party service.
Furthermore, we found out that there isn’t much traffic going to MaxQuest.com. So, if the site is as good as it sounds and what it wants players to believe, then why aren’t many players g up? It might have something to do with the reviews that we have seen online. We checked out some independent review sites, which pulled up mainly 1-star reviews.
While we’re on the topic of reviews, we saw that the reviews are either 1-star or 5-star, which is a red flag in itself. This is a common pattern that we see when a brand buys positive reviews to help cover negative reviews.
